The role of Supervisory Skills in employee engagement is often a misunderstood concept to prospective clients, however a consultant can make it tangible by breaking engagement down into specific attributes, and defining how each of them contributes to organizational performance.
As a consultant it is valuable to be able to quantify and focus your client on one or two of these attributes that have the greatest opportunity to impact organizational performance. Utilizing an employee engagement assessment will enable you to draw the appropriate internal or marketplace comparisons among attributes.
As an example, if supervisory skills surface as an employee engagement attribute that significantly deviates from baseline results, you will be able to pursue a targeted conversation with your client. Most clients will accept that their supervisors and managers directly impact an organizations ability to achieve performance.
